Big Data Engineer (Spark / Scala / Power BI) @ USA _ Remote

Big Data Engineer (Spark / Scala / Power BI) @ USA _ Remote

Posted 1 day ago by 1763642081

Negotiable
Outside
Remote
USA

Summary: The Big Data Engineer role focuses on leveraging expertise in Apache Spark, Scala, SQL, and Power BI to design scalable data solutions and develop analytical workflows. The position requires collaboration with cross-functional teams to ensure data quality and compliance while delivering interactive reports for business decision-making. The ideal candidate will have a strong background in big data technologies and experience in creating data visualizations. This is a long-term remote position based in the USA, specifically requiring work in the PST time zone.

Key Responsibilities:

  • Design, develop, and maintain scalable big data solutions using Apache Spark and Scala.
  • Write and optimize complex SQL queries for data transformation and analytics.
  • Develop, optimize, and maintain Power BI dashboards for reporting and visualization.
  • Collaborate with cross-functional teams to integrate data pipelines and reporting solutions.
  • Ensure data quality, security, and compliance across all systems.

Key Skills:

  • Strong proficiency in Apache Spark with hands-on experience in Scala.
  • Solid understanding of SQL for data manipulation and analysis.
  • Experience in Power BI for building interactive dashboards and reports.
  • Familiarity with distributed computing and big data ecosystems (Hadoop, Hive, etc.).
  • Ability to work with large datasets and optimize data workflows.

Salary (Rate): undetermined

City: undetermined

Country: USA

Working Arrangements: remote

IR35 Status: outside IR35

Seniority Level: undetermined

Industry: IT

Detailed Description From Employer:

Position: Big Data Engineer (Spark / Scala / Power BI)

Location: Redmond, WA (Remote)– Must work in PST time zone)
Duration: Long Term
Please share the resume at


Job Description

We are seeking an experienced Big Data Engineer with strong expertise in Apache Spark, Scala, SQL, and Power BI. The ideal candidate will be responsible for designing scalable data solutions, developing analytical workflows, and delivering interactive reports to support business decision-making.


Key Responsibilities

  • Design, develop, and maintain scalable big data solutions using Apache Spark and Scala.

  • Write and optimize complex SQL queries for data transformation and analytics.

  • Develop, optimize, and maintain Power BI dashboards for reporting and visualization.

  • Collaborate with cross-functional teams to integrate data pipelines and reporting solutions.

  • Ensure data quality, security, and compliance across all systems.


Required Skills & Experience

  • Strong proficiency in Apache Spark with hands-on experience in Scala.

  • Solid understanding of SQL for data manipulation and analysis.

  • Experience in Power BI for building interactive dashboards and reports.

  • Familiarity with distributed computing and big data ecosystems (Hadoop, Hive, etc.).

  • Ability to work with large datasets and optimize data workflows.


Highly Desirable Skills

  • Spark performance tuning and optimization expertise.

  • Knowledge of cluster resource management and resolving performance bottlenecks.

  • Experience with Azure big data services (Azure Data Lake, Databricks, Synapse).

  • Exposure to cloud platforms like AWS or Google Cloud Platform.

  • Experience working in financial domain or with ERP systems (SAP, Oracle ERP).

  • Understanding of regulatory and compliance requirements in financial data processing.


Additional Qualifications

  • Strong analytical and problem-solving skills.

  • Excellent communication and team collaboration abilities.

  • Bachelor’s or Master’s degree in Computer Science, Engineering, or related field.